Performance Characteristics of Spiral Bevel Gearbox
1. High Efficiency: The spiral bevel gearbox is designed to provide high efficiency in power transmission. Its unique tooth geometry ensures smooth and efficient operation, resulting in minimal power loss.
2. Compact Design: The compact design of the spiral bevel gearbox makes it suitable for applications where space is limited. It can be easily integrated into different systems and machinery.
3. High Load Capacity: Spiral bevel gearboxes are known for their high load capacity. They can withstand heavy loads and provide reliable performance even in demanding conditions.
4. Smooth Operation: The precision manufacturing of spiral bevel gearboxes ensures smooth operation and low noise levels. This makes them ideal for applications where noise reduction is important.
5. Versatility: Spiral bevel gearboxes can be used in a wide range of applications, including automotive, engineering machinery, mechanical manufacturing, heavy industry, aerospace, and more. Their versatility makes them suitable for various industries.

Application of Spiral Bevel Gearbox
The application of spiral bevel gearboxes is vast and varied. They are widely used in the following fields:
1. Automotive: Spiral bevel gearboxes are used in automotive transmissions and differential systems to transmit power and enable smooth operation.
2. Engineering Machinery: Spiral bevel gearboxes are commonly found in construction equipment, such as excavators, cranes, and bulldozers. They provide reliable power transmission for heavy-duty operations.
3. Mechanical Manufacturing: Spiral bevel gearboxes play a crucial role in various manufacturing processes, such as milling machines, lathes, and CNC machines. They ensure precise and efficient power transmission.
4. Heavy Industry: Spiral bevel gearboxes are utilized in heavy industries like mining, steel production, and power generation. They can withstand high loads and provide reliable performance in rugged environments.
5. Aerospace: Spiral bevel gearboxes are used in aircraft engines, rotorcraft, and satellite systems. They contribute to the efficient and reliable operation of aerospace machinery.

Choosing a Suitable Spiral Bevel Gearbox
When selecting a suitable spiral bevel gearbox, consider the following aspects:
1. Load Requirements: Determine the maximum load the gearbox will need to handle to ensure it can meet the application’s demands.
2. Ratio Selection: Choose a gearbox with the appropriate gear ratio to achieve the desired speed and torque output.
3. Type of Gearbox: Select the type of spiral bevel gearbox (straight-tooth, helical-tooth, or hypoid) based on the specific requirements of the application.
4. Environmental Factors: Consider the environmental conditions the gearbox will be exposed to, such as temperature, moisture, and presence of contaminants. Choose a gearbox that can withstand these factors.
5. Maintenance and Durability: Evaluate the maintenance requirements and durability of the gearbox to ensure it can provide reliable performance over an extended period.
